Class ImageVectorizer
Numele spaţiului: Aspose.Svg.ImageVectorization Adunare: Aspose.SVG.dll (25.5.0)
Această clasă ImageVectorizer vectorizează imagini raster, cum ar fi PNG, JPG, GIF, BMP etc… și returnează SVGDocument. Sub vectorizare ne referim la procesul de reducere a bitmapurilor la forme geometrice formate din elemente de drum și stocate ca SVG.
[ComVisible(true)]
public class ImageVectorizer
Inheritance
Membrii moștenitori
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
ImageVectorizer()
Inițializează o nouă instanță a clasei Aspose.Svg.ImageVectorization.Imagevectorizer.
public ImageVectorizer()
ImageVectorizer(ImageVectorizerConfiguration)
Inițializează o nouă instanță a clasei Aspose.Svg.ImageVectorization.Imagevectorizer.
public ImageVectorizer(ImageVectorizerConfiguration configuration)
Parameters
configuration
ImageVectorizerConfiguration
pentru configurare .
Properties
Configuration
Configurarea metodelor și opțiunilor de vectorizare a imaginii
public ImageVectorizerConfiguration Configuration { get; set; }
Valoarea proprietății
Methods
Vectorize(Strângere)
Vectorizează imaginea raster din fișierul specificat.
public SVGDocument Vectorize(string imageFile)
Parameters
imageFile
string
Calea către fișierul de imagine.
Returns
Documentul SVG.
Vectorize(Stream)
Vectorizează imaginea rasterului din fluxul specificat.
public SVGDocument Vectorize(Stream imageStream)
Parameters
imageStream
Stream
Războiul cu imagine.
Returns
Documentul SVG.